- GoofsWhen guillotining someone, a wooden piece called a lunette is placed above the neck so the condemned can't move it. No lunette was used in the opening scene.

Finally a bio/drama that isn't pathetic.
Terrific photography, a great cast (only Phoenix is his usual talentless self), and bundles of great irony to be found in the story. The Church, religion, hypocrisy, and self-righteous morals get a well-deserved drubbing. As twisted and perverted as De Sade may have been, he was an intellectual (which isn't commonly known), and any intelligent person will take his side when seeing what kind of people acted against him. His comments about God and religion are particularly nasty and to the point.
More accessible than "Marat/Sade" but a lot heavier, both dramatically and in content. Forget "Justine" and De Sade's other perverted stuff; I suggest you read his "Conversation Between A Priest And A Dying Man".
